About this episode

Heliostar Metals announced drill results from the Ana Paula project in Guerrero, Mexico. Canterra Minerals announced new assays from the maiden drill program at its Buchans Project in the Central Newfoundland Mining District in Canada. Northern Star Resources has agreed to take over rival De Grey Mining in an all-share deal. Minera Alamos issued it’s Q3 operations update and select financial highlights.
